Celestina 3

1) Celestina is not at all good hearted. We see this when dealing with Areusa and her illness early on in this section. Instead of actually trying to help her she in deed feels her up so to speak and Areusa must tell her the pain is higher up. Celestina we see does not only care for men, but enjoys the feeling of women too. Sex is her life and she does not differentiate between genders. She is not a nice woman at all, and has no morals when it comes to boundaries.
2) The chain for Celestina represents a job well done and her most high of presents thus far. She has complete power over Calisto and his two servants now understand that they have very little say in what he does. One even comments that she does not deserve the chain. Chains in general represent holding someone back, or physically stopping them from doing something. Much like Calisto's love is stopping him from performing day to day as he should
